Valero Energy Total Assets Growth & History (VLO)

Valero Energy's total assets was $57.99B for fiscal 2025.

Valero Energy total assets trends

Over the last five fiscal years, Valero Energy's total assets increased from $51.77B to $57.99B, a change of $6.21B. The latest reported quarter, Q2 2026, shows $64.66B.

About the metric

What total assets mean

Total assets are the resources a company controls at a reporting-period end, including cash, investments, receivables, inventory, property, intangible assets, and other reported assets. The composition of assets differs substantially by industry.

Calculation and source

SEC-reported total assets

TickerStat uses total assets reported in company SEC filings. When a filer provides the equivalent balance-sheet total as liabilities and equity, that reported amount is used because total assets must equal total liabilities plus equity.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
